2005-11-21 : Hahahahaaa… what an eedjit.

Struggling to keep my mutterings apolitical, I can't help but link to this video (courtesy of the BBC) of the Chief Executive of the Federal Government of the United Stats of America and Commander-in-Chief of its armed forces at a press conference in China.

I doubt even Peter Sellers could have pulled off a move like that with such aplomb.

Good lord, and they're we're stuck with him til 2009.

